Glenwood
ORT To Meet

Glenwood Chapter, Wo-
men's American ORT, will
have its general meeting on
Feb. 15 at 7:30 p.m. in the
home of Pat Kourkouliotis,
27430 Arlington, Southfield,
355-1778.
Guest speaker will be Dr.
Michael Salesin, who recent-
ly delivered the Wilson quin-
tuplets. Topics will include
"Menopause and Estrogen
Replacement Therapy." For
reservations, call Harriet
Hessenthaler, 557-1463.

The 1989 youth awards pro-
gram of the League of Jewish-
Women's Organizations of
Greater Detroit will be held
on Feb. 26 at Congregation
Shaarey Zedek at 1:30 p.m.
The League of Jewish
Women's Organizations an-
nually honors high school
seniors. Students who apply
for these awards must have
high scholastic averages,
leadership in the community,
volunteer and service ac-
tivities, a Jewish education
and letters of recommenda-
tion. A written essay also is
required.
This year the topic is "Anti-
Semitism — Personal
Strategies for Coping." The
students also are interviewed
by several judges.
Cash awards are given by
Betty Silverfarb.
Rabbi Irwin Groner will be
the keynote speaker. The
sisterhood of Congregation
Shaarey Zedek will serve
refreshments. Charlotte K.
Nussbaum and Eadie Albion,
vice-presidents of the league,
are co-chairmen of the youth
awards program. The public
is invited.

Primrose Plans
Monday Meeting
Primrose Benevolent Club
will meet noon Monday in the
Lincoln Towers Apts. club
room.
New business will be
discussed. Petite luncheon
will be served by social
chairmen Helen Feiner and
Zelda Green.
Games Night
Due For Women
Achiezer will have its an-
nual games night Wednesday
at 7:30 p.m. at Congregation
B'nai Israel-Beth Yehudah.
There will be prizes, games
and refreshments.
